Understanding Off-Grid Inverter Types & Technologies
Selecting the right energy device for your off-grid system is essential, and grasping the different types and associated approaches is imperative. Broadly, off-grid units fall into three categories : genuine sine wave, modified sine wave, and square wave. True sine wave converters produce a clean waveform, suited for sensitive electronics and offering the optimal operation . Modified sine wave units are a less affordable alternative , but might generate problems with particular gear . Square wave units are the minimal functional, and generally are not recommended for many applications. Beyond waveform form, consider the unit's capability, power compatibility, and features like self transfer switches for backup electricity sources.

Independent Power Converter Servicing: Increasing Duration & Trustworthiness
Regular checks is critical for ensuring the performance of your independent inverter. Periodic cleaning of dust from the cooling blowers is very important. Furthermore, examining the internal wiring for corrosion and tightening any loose connectors can eliminate expensive repairs. Finally, track the inverter's feed and delivered current values for any abnormalities, as this can signal a potential issue.
